Qantas Airways Revenue
In the fiscal year ending June 30, 2025, Qantas Airways had annual revenue of 23.82B AUD with 8.59% growth. Qantas Airways had revenue of 11.69B in the half year ending June 30, 2025, with 18.05% growth.

Revenue History
| Fiscal Year End | Revenue | Change |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| Jun 30, 2025 | 23.82B | 1.88B | 8.59% |
| Jun 30, 2024 | 21.94B | 2.12B | 10.72% |
| Jun 30, 2023 | 19.82B | 10.71B | 117.56% |
| Jun 30, 2022 | 9.11B | 3.17B | 53.49% |
| Jun 30, 2021 | 5.93B | -8.32B | -58.38% |

Revenue Definition
Revenue, also called sales, is the amount of money a company receives from its business activities, such as sales of products or services. Revenue does not take any expenses into account and is therefore different from profits.
